OVERVIEW
London Digestive Disease Institute (LDDI) is a state of the art, out of hospital endoscopy and clinical research clinic in London, Ontario. We are seeking a dedicated and highly organized Administrative Assistant to join our team. As the first point of contact for our patients, you will play a central role in the smooth day-to-day operation of the clinic. This is a patient-facing role, and exceptional interpersonal and communication skills are essential.
Full working proficiency in the Accuro EMR is a mandatory requirement for this position. Please do not apply unless you have this experience.
RESPONSIBILITIES
- Greet patients warmly and manage check-in and check-out procedures for clinic and endoscopy visits.
- Manage incoming calls, triage inquiries, and book, confirm, and reschedule appointments and procedures.
- Provide clear information to patients regarding clinic services, procedure preparation instructions, and pre- and post-procedure requirements.
- Maintain complete and accurate patient records in Accuro, including scheduling, chart notes, referral intake, and document management.
- Process referrals from primary care and specialist providers, and ensure timely triage and follow-up.
- Coordinate correspondence between physicians, referring providers, hospitals, and patients.
- Support the clinical research team with administrative tasks such as scheduling study visits, filing, and document preparation.
- Maintain a clean, organized, and welcoming reception and waiting area.
- Perform general administrative duties including data entry, scanning, faxing, and managing office and clinical supplies.
QUALIFICATIONS AND EXPERIENCE
- Full proficiency in Accuro EMR is required. Please state your level of Accuro experience in your application.
- Demonstrated excellence in customer-facing communication — a warm, professional, and reassuring manner with patients is essential to this role.
- Previous experience as a receptionist or administrative assistant in a medical office is required; experience in a gastroenterology or endoscopy clinic is a strong asset.
- Working knowledge of OHIP billing practices.
- Familiarity with medical terminology.
- Strong organizational skills with meticulous attention to detail.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
- Ability to multitask and remain composed and professional in a rapid-paced clinical environment.
- Discretion and a firm understanding of patient confidentiality and PHIPA obligations.
